Running a business demands vision, resilience, and sacrifice. But at some point, every owner faces a quieter, harder question: is it time to keep building, or is it time to let go? Should You Stay or Should You Go offers a clear, honest look at the emotional crossroads that business owners reach after years of growth, pressure, and responsibility. Cynthia Kay shifts the conversation away from formulas and financial checklists and toward what truly drives the decision: readiness, purpose, energy, and peace of mind. Through real stories, reflective questions, and practical frameworks, this book helps owners recognize the signals that point toward staying, stepping back, or moving on. Rather than prescribing a single path, Kay provides the tools to evaluate where you are now, what has changed, and what you want next. Whether you choose to continue building, redefine your role, or transition into a new chapter, this book helps you make the decision with clarity and confidence. About the Author Cynthia Kay is the founder of Cynthia Kay and Company, an award-winning media production company, and Cynthia Kay Biz, LLC, a communications consulting firm. For nearly four decades, she has worked with Fortune Global 100 companies, small businesses, associations, and nonprofits on leadership, strategy, and communication. Cynthia is the author of multiple business books, a sought-after speaker, and a longtime advocate for small business owners navigating growth, change, and transition.
